36 Chambers Martial Arts and Fitness offers a comprehensive selection of classes and services, catering to a wide range of interests and skill levels.
-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u (BJJ): A foundational discipline at the gym, focusing on ground fighting, grappling, and submission holds. Classes are offered for all skill levels, from beginners to advanced practitioners, including specialized training for jiu-jitsu competition.
- Muay Thai: Known as the "Art of Eight Limbs," this program teaches powerful striking techniques using fists, elbows, knees, and shins. The classes are excellent for physical conditioning and self-defense.
- Kickboxing: Offering high-energy classes that combine striking techniques with cardio-intensive workouts, perfect for fitness and self-defense.
- Boxing: A traditional boxing program that focuses on footwork, head movement, and punching techniques, providing a great foundation for any combat sport.
- MMA (Mixed Martial Arts): Advanced classes that integrate striking (from Muay Thai and boxing) with grappling (from BJJ), preparing students for the rigors of competitive MMA.
- Kids Martial Art Class & Kids Karate: A specialized curriculum designed for children to teach them not only martial arts skills but also discipline, respect, focus, and confidence in a fun and safe environment. The program helps kids learn self-defense and how to handle bullying.
- Open Gym: Time slots are available for members to train on their own, practice techniques, and condition outside of a structured class setting.
- Personal Coaching & Private Training: For those who prefer one-on-one instruction, private lessons are available to receive personalized feedback and accelerate progress in a specific martial art.
- Sparring & Conditioning: Integrated into the training programs, these sessions allow students to apply techniques in a controlled setting and improve their overall physical readiness for combat sports.
- Group Classes: The majority of the school's offerings are in a group setting, fostering a strong sense of community and providing a dynamic learning environment.
